在Python中使用OpenCV添加自定义Keras模型的步骤如下:
pip install opencv-python
pip install keras
import cv2
from keras.models import load_model
model = load_model('path_to_your_model.h5')
请将path_to_your_model.h5
替换为你的模型文件的路径。
image = cv2.imread('path_to_your_image.jpg')
# 进行图像预处理,例如调整大小、归一化等
请将path_to_your_image.jpg
替换为你的图像文件的路径。
# 将图像转换为模型所需的输入格式
input_image = preprocess_image(image)
# 使用模型进行预测
predictions = model.predict(input_image)
这里的preprocess_image
函数是根据你的模型和数据集进行自定义的图像预处理函数。
# 处理预测结果,例如获取最可能的类别标签
predicted_class = get_predicted_class(predictions)
这里的get_predicted_class
函数是根据你的模型和数据集进行自定义的结果处理函数。
# 在图像上绘制预测结果
cv2.putText(image, predicted_class, (x, y), cv2.FONT_HERSHEY_SIMPLEX, 1, (0, 255, 0), 2)
# 显示图像或保存图像
cv2.imshow('Prediction', image)
cv2.waitKey(0)
cv2.destroyAllWindows()
这里的(x, y)
是文本的位置坐标。
以上是在Python中使用OpenCV添加自定义Keras模型的基本步骤。根据具体的应用场景和需求,可能需要进行更多的自定义和调整。关于OpenCV和Keras的更多详细信息和用法,请参考官方文档和示例代码。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云